Added Maynard: “We have moved the side around a bit trying to work out who is going to be best and we have one or two new lads to come in, but we have to accept we are what we are.
“When we strung a few phases together and got on the front foot, we looked good, but ill-discipline, penalties and coughing up the ball undid all that.
“We now have some massive games coming up against teams around us in the table which we need to win for our confidence, starting with Birmingham & Solihull at home on Friday night when we hope the fans will get behind us and give us a lift.”
Maynard also paid credit to London Welsh who, third in Championship table, he says can be considered title candidates.
“We were outgunned by a much better side,” he said. “Their forwards mixed it well with the backs, and the way they moved the ball into the danger areas was very slick.
“That performance was better than we saw from Bristol or Exeter, and its not impossible they will go on and win the league.”
